About This Item
The Cornell All-American football guard later coached the University of Cincinnati and at Pennsylvania College; in 1918 he was elected to Congress from New York as a Republican and was reelected 20 times, serving until his death. ALS, 2pp (single leaf), 8½" X 11", "In France" [postmarked Paris], 1918 January 4. Addressed to "Aunt & Auntee." Near fine. Excellent World War One content penned on the evee of his election to Congress, reading in part: "We are leaving for England... after a short time in London, we will start for home. I have seen a great deal since leaving home. We have travelled more than 1000 miles in France by auto & I don't know how far by train... I shall bring pictures of most that we have seen & notes that will explain all that we have seen. Aside from this, we will have lantern slides & moving pictures...." He also notes, "It has been a great & thrilling experience to see the battle fields along the entire front. I never thought so much destruction of homes, happiness & resources possible...." With original envelope from the Hotel de Crillon in Paris, addressed in Reed's hand. Most unusual.
